This paper presents analysis of Multiband Corporate fed Bowtie Antenna Array having tuned in L Band. Bandwidth performance is analyzed for different substrate materials and effect of ground plane is presented. Simulation result shows that proposed antenna using Roggers RT/Duroid matarial is tuned at frequencies 1.05 GHz, 1.63GHz, 2.25GHz and 2.92GHz and provides 40.95%, 18.40%, 14.66% and 17.97% bandwidth respectively. Proposed antenna can be used for applications such as WCDMA, Mobile Satellite services, point to point, TV pickup and subscriber radio system (SRS). The antenna is simulated on HFSS virtual tool.
